Do not read more if you want to hang onto your G-rated memories of Shirley Jones, who starred in movie-musicals like "Oklahoma!" and "The Music Man" before playing the Partridge family matriarch on television in the 1970s.
Jones, now 79, issues a similar warning in the introduction to her new autobiography, "Shirley Jones: A Memoir," in which she says, "So bring out the smelling salts, hang on to your hats, and get ready for the surprise of your lives!"
